Did you think you'd found all the great Italian restaurants in Paris? Think again! For proof, head to Paris's chic 16th arrondissement, to push open the doors of Ma Goldo, a trattoria the likes of which we'd like to see more often in the capital.

Opened in February 2017 in Rue Dufrenoy, in the 16th arrondissement, Ma Goldo owes its name to its founder, Philippe Goldberg, in association with Charles Agniel (former rugby player and owner of Le Charlot in Deauville).

Together, they imagined a warm, welcoming place, with an intimate decor featuring black-and-white photos of Italian stars on the walls.

On the menu (which is about to be renewed), you'll find the great classics of Italian flavors , with a dozenantipasti (from €8 to €30), including the famous creamy burrata with olive oil and basil, the caprese salad and the plate of Italian charcuterie.

To whet our appetites, we're served the famous focaccia, revisited and baked to perfection!

What's next? You have a choice of fifteen pasta dishes (penne all gorgonzola, spaghetti with prawns, linguine alle vongole...), eight pizzas including margherita, Neapolitan, burrata, black truffle, queen or the signature"Ma Goldo" pizza, made with tomato, mozzarella and chorizo.

The rest of the menu includes fish, with Sicilian-style cod or meat. The most carnivorous among you will certainly be tempted by the elephant ear (breaded veal chop) or the veal escalope Marsala.

After hesitating for a long time as the suggestions are so tempting, we finally turn to the pasta with, on one side, the incredible spaghetti all tartufo nero, topped with real truffle shavings.

On the other, a real shared favorite: linguine with morels, perfectly al dente, and enhanced by a delicious morel sauce. Our taste buds still remember them!

And I might as well tell you right now, but big appetites are in for a treat, since Ma Goldo is generous and serves up copious portions, unlike some of its competitors...

The plus? The pasta, which can be made gluten-free on request.

For those with a sweet tooth, we recommend that you round off your delicious meal with the homemade tiramisu, which is just as generous and creamy as we like it!

Ma Goldo also offers a homemade Pana Cotta with red fruit coulis, or Affogato (espresso on a scoop of vanilla ice cream).

And to accompany these dishes, Ma Goldo has opted for quality vintages, including a Puglian red, which was very popular that evening, and an excellent Sicilian red wine.

Today, Ma Goldo boasts a large and solid clientele of regulars who would have liked to keep this address just for themselves. But thanks to its generous and delicious cuisine, Ma Goldo 's success has spread beyond the 16th arrondissement, making it the new HQ for Italian gastronomy in Western Paris!
